The presence of fluid in fetal lungs helps in the development of the respiratory system during pregnancy by promoting the growth and maturation of the lungs. This fluid helps the lungs to expand and develop properly, preparing the fetus for breathing air after birth.
The fluid present between the lungs and the ribs is called pleural fluid. It acts as a lubricant, allowing the lungs to move smoothly during breathing. It also helps maintain the pressure in the pleural space for proper lung function.
The fluid between the lungs and chest wall can affect respiratory function by making it harder for the lungs to expand and contract properly. This can lead to difficulty breathing and decreased oxygen exchange in the body.

The two body systems that would most directly remove extra fluid from a person's lungs are the respiratory system and the lymphatic system. The respiratory system facilitates gas exchange and helps expel excess fluid through mechanisms like coughing. The lymphatic system aids in removing excess interstitial fluid, including fluid that may accumulate in the lungs, by transporting it back to the bloodstream. Together, these systems help maintain fluid balance and respiratory function.

The pleura, a membrane that surrounds the lungs, produces a lubricating fluid called pleural fluid. This fluid reduces friction between the lungs and the chest wall when the lungs expand and contract during breathing.
The fluid that lubricates the lungs is called pleural fluid. It is found in the pleural space between the two layers of the pleura, which is a membrane surrounding the lungs. This fluid reduces friction during breathing, allowing the lungs to expand and contract smoothly.

Fluid in the lungs typically indicates a condition called pulmonary edema, where excess fluid collects in the air sacs of the lungs. This can occur due to heart failure, pneumonia, or other medical conditions, and may lead to symptoms like shortness of breath and coughing up frothy sputum. Treatment often involves addressing the underlying cause and may include medications to remove the excess fluid.
